Each review score is between 1-10. To get the overall score that you see, we add up all the review scores we’ve received and divide that total by the number of review scores we’ve received. We are currently testing a weighted review system in Malta and Iceland (excluding hotel and vacation rental chains). For properties in these countries, the more recent the review, the bigger the impact on the total review score calculation. In addition, guests can give separate ‘subscores’ in crucial areas, such as location, cleanliness, staff, comfort, facilities, value for money and free Wi-Fi. Note that guests submit their subscores and their overall scores independently, so there’s no direct link between them.

IrelandAs it is in the forest, there is an enormous amount of mosquitos, go prepared with spray pre and post bite (which you can find at the restaurant as well), and citro candles or mosquito coils. We had only one show on a Sunday, maybe they should add more entertainment for guests!
A pure immersion in nature! The resort is located in a very quiet area of the phi phi island! Reachable only via sea! Everything is built with local material, and it rises from the beach up to the woods! The rooms are basic and poor in decorations but fit perfectly with the atmosphere of this resort! We were staying in one of the stilt house, where the view was just amazing, away from everything we loved the privacy of our room, we enjoyed the sunrise every morning from our balcony and chill in the last few hours of the day! The only cons was the steep stairs to get to the room, we thought it wouldn't be a problem but by the end of our staying we found them a bit hard, and regretted a bit to have refused the offer of an upgrade to the chalet by the beach! The restaurant is on the beach, and the food is just divine 😍, great portions, great value! The staff is not numerous. the same people work from morning to the end of the day, but they never show an inch of tiredness and always offer a warm and polite service to their guests! We spent a couple of days just chilling, snorkelling, kayaking... and eating, as the location is really worth, one day we went on a tour organised by the resort to the main bays and beaches of the island, probably the best day of the entire holidays!

QatarLike I said, this is not a resort with modern amenities and so is not for everyone. There's not AC or a kettle. I would have liked to have a fresh cup of coffee as for the sunrise, but no big deal. I went to the restaurant to get my coffee during breakfast. I would suggest ordering breakfast a la carte instead of the package. I enjoy variety and more than one cup of coffee, and it would be nice not to have to buy water to go with my breakfast. But I must say, the banana pancakes are REALLY delicious. Ask for extra butter ☺️ It costs 150 each way to go to the resort, which is fine, but they should just include it with the price instead of making a separate charge.
If you are looking for a beautiful location right by the beach and don't mind "roughing" it just a bit, then this will be a good choice. I stayed at a Beachfront Bungalow. It was straight up an idyllic view, and watching the tide go from low to high was so relaxing and interesting; you can explore the coral and the ocean life during low tide. I just loved the staff; they all had personalities and though we had to wait a bit on service and beg for ice and more butter, etc., it was all good because the staff seemed very genuine and did things in the rhythm of the resort: relaxed. Great fire show. I noticed that the man who performed the fire show also did several other things at the resort and I appreciated that. Great fire show! He was very talented and the choreography was like watching ballet. I'm a big reader and was pleased to see a book exchange at the lobby. I was able to read two novels and contribute two. The food was very good. I couldn't stray away from the pineapple rice and curries because I wanted it every night. The last night I ordered some big juicy fried prawns and they were HOT and FRESH. I will dream about these prawns. We took a boat trip to the various touristy spots, and that was fine. I'd avoid the Monkey Beach, personally. The people were more like monkeys that the monkeys were. There was some garbage which was disappointing, but also saw some people picking up (including me), so that was positive. So, in conclusion, I would recommend this resort -- it is a bit pricier, but definitely worth the experience. I was stress-free and relaxed. The environment is healing.
